This superb filmcel features Neil Diamond, born 1945 in Brooklyn, New York to a Jewish/Russian-Polish family he has become one of pop music's most enduring and successful singer-songwriters. As a successful pop music performer, Diamond scored a number of hits worldwide in the 1960s, 1970s and 1980s which included Sweet Caroline, Forever in Blue Jeans and Love on the Rocks.
As of 2001 Diamond has had 115 million records sales worldwide including 48 million records in the U.S. In terms of Billboard chart success, he is the third most successful Adult Contemporary artist ever, ranking behind only Barbara Streisand and Elton John. Diamond was inducted into the Songwriters Hall of Fame in 1984, and in 2000 received the Sammy Cahn Lifetime Achievement Award.
